mirror of
https://github.com/Kitware/CMake.git
synced 2026-01-06 13:51:33 -06:00
Autogen: Test: Rename autorcc_depends test to rccDepends
This commit is contained in:
@@ -83,19 +83,19 @@ target_compile_features(empty PRIVATE ${QT_COMPILE_FEATURES})
|
||||
# -- Test
|
||||
# When a file listed in a .qrc file changes the target must be rebuilt
|
||||
try_compile(RCC_DEPENDS
|
||||
"${CMAKE_CURRENT_BINARY_DIR}/autorcc_depends"
|
||||
"${CMAKE_CURRENT_SOURCE_DIR}/autorcc_depends"
|
||||
autorcc_depends
|
||||
"${CMAKE_CURRENT_BINARY_DIR}/rccDepends"
|
||||
"${CMAKE_CURRENT_SOURCE_DIR}/rccDepends"
|
||||
rccDepends
|
||||
CMAKE_FLAGS "-DQT_QMAKE_EXECUTABLE:FILEPATH=${QT_QMAKE_EXECUTABLE}"
|
||||
"-DQT_TEST_VERSION=${QT_TEST_VERSION}"
|
||||
"-DCMAKE_PREFIX_PATH=${Qt_PREFIX_DIR}"
|
||||
OUTPUT_VARIABLE output
|
||||
)
|
||||
if (NOT RCC_DEPENDS)
|
||||
message(SEND_ERROR "Initial build of autorcc_depends failed. Output: ${output}")
|
||||
message(SEND_ERROR "Initial build of rccDepends failed. Output: ${output}")
|
||||
endif()
|
||||
|
||||
file(STRINGS "${CMAKE_CURRENT_BINARY_DIR}/autorcc_depends/info_file.txt" qrc_files)
|
||||
file(STRINGS "${CMAKE_CURRENT_BINARY_DIR}/rccDepends/info_file.txt" qrc_files)
|
||||
|
||||
list(GET qrc_files 0 qrc_file1)
|
||||
|
||||
@@ -104,10 +104,10 @@ set(timeformat "%Y%j%H%M%S")
|
||||
file(TIMESTAMP "${qrc_file1}" file1_before "${timeformat}")
|
||||
|
||||
execute_process(COMMAND "${CMAKE_COMMAND}" -E sleep 1) # Ensure that the timestamp will change.
|
||||
execute_process(COMMAND "${CMAKE_COMMAND}" -E touch "${CMAKE_CURRENT_BINARY_DIR}/autorcc_depends/res1/input.txt")
|
||||
execute_process(COMMAND "${CMAKE_COMMAND}" -E touch "${CMAKE_CURRENT_BINARY_DIR}/rccDepends/res1/input.txt")
|
||||
|
||||
execute_process(COMMAND "${CMAKE_COMMAND}" --build .
|
||||
WORKING_DIRECTORY "${CMAKE_CURRENT_BINARY_DIR}/autorcc_depends"
|
||||
WORKING_DIRECTORY "${CMAKE_CURRENT_BINARY_DIR}/rccDepends"
|
||||
)
|
||||
|
||||
file(TIMESTAMP "${qrc_file1}" file1_step1 "${timeformat}")
|
||||
|
||||
@@ -1,5 +1,5 @@
|
||||
cmake_minimum_required(VERSION 3.7)
|
||||
project(autorcc_depends)
|
||||
project(rccDepends)
|
||||
|
||||
set(CMAKE_AUTORCC ON)
|
||||
|
||||
Reference in New Issue
Block a user